Ordinals
beta
Sat 704864089825317
decimal
140972.4089825317
degree
0°140972′1868″4089825317‴
percentile
33.5649566952699%
name
ivxugxazhrw
cycle
0
epoch
0
period
69
block
140972
offset
4089825317
timestamp
2011-08-14 20:53:17 UTC
rarity
common
prev
next